How To Make Orange Rolls

  1. Prepare the Dough. In a bowl, combine warm milk and yeast. Let sit for 5 minutes until foamy. Add sugar, salt, melted butter, and egg. Mix until combined. Gradually add flour, mixing until a soft dough forms. Knead the dough on a floured surface for 8-10 minutes until smooth and elastic. Place the dough in a greased bowl, cover, and let rise in a warm place for 1-1.5 hours until doubled in size.
  2. Make the Orange Filling. In a small bowl, mix softened butter, sugar, orange zest, and orange juice until well combined.
  3. Shape the Rolls. Roll out the dough into a 12×18-inch rectangle. Spread the orange filling evenly over the dough. Roll up tightly from the long side and slice into 12 equal pieces. Place rolls in a greased 9×13-inch baking dish. Cover and let rise for 30-45 minutes.
  4. Bake the Orange Rolls. Preheat oven to 350°F. Bake rolls for 20-25 minutes or until golden brown.
  5. Make the Orange Glaze. Whisk together powdered sugar, orange juice, and vanilla extract. Drizzle over warm rolls before serving.

Tips And Tricks

Orange rolls are a delightful citrusy twist on classic sweet rolls, and with a few expert tips, you can ensure they turn out soft, flavorful, and perfectly glazed every time:

  • Use fresh orange zest and juice for the best citrus flavor. Bottled juice won’t have the same brightness.
  • Knead the dough properly to ensure soft and fluffy rolls. If it’s too sticky, add a little more flour.
  • Let the dough rise until doubled to achieve the best texture. Rushing the process may result in dense rolls.
  • Slice the rolls evenly to ensure they bake at the same rate.
  • Pour the glaze while warm so it soaks into the rolls slightly for extra moisture.

How Long Do They Last?

Orange rolls can be stored at room temperature for up to 2 days in an airtight container to keep them soft and fresh.

If you need them to last longer, refrigerate them for up to 5 days, but be sure to warm them slightly before serving to restore their soft, fluffy texture.

Can You Freeze Them?

For extended storage, orange rolls freeze well—wrap them tightly in plastic wrap and store them in a freezer-safe bag or container for up to 3 months.

When ready to enjoy them, thaw the rolls at room temperature or warm in the oven at 300°F for about 10 minutes. Adding a fresh drizzle of glaze after reheating can help bring back their just-baked flavor and moisture.
